At the Ghazipur Literature Festival, the teaser of the comedy film ‘Baklolz’ was launched; to be released on OTT platform ‘Stage’ this December

The Ghazipur Literature Festival 2025 became even more special this time when the regional OTT platform ‘Stage’ launched the teaser of its upcoming Bhojpuri comedy film ‘Baklolz’. When the teaser was showcased on the stage of the Ghazipur Literature Festival 2025, the entire atmosphere resonated with applause from the audience. The film, with its desi style, earthy humor, and blend of human emotions, is winning hearts. During the event, the entire cast of the film – writer Satya Vyas, actors Manoj Singh Tiger, Ravi Sharma (Munna), Inder Singh (Babu), Ashok Manjhi (Jumman), Riya Nandani (Bela), and Sneha Singh, Bhojpuri Marketing Manager of ‘Stage’, were present. The film will be released this December.

 

On the occasion, actor Manoj Singh Tiger, who plays the role of ‘Benilal’ in the film, shared about his character — “Benilal is that person who exists in every village — simple, humorous, but true at heart. This film is not made just to make people laugh but to make them feel a sense of belonging.” His statement was greeted with applause from the audience. The other artists of the film also shared that ‘Baklolz’ portrays the lives, struggles, dreams, and social fabric of the youth of Purvanchal through gentle humor.

 

During the event, ‘Stage’ representative Sneha Singh stated that this platform is not just a medium of entertainment but also a voice for local culture and language. She said, “Our effort is to bring those stories to the world that have not been heard till now. ‘Baklolz’ is part of that thought — it touches the depth of society along with laughter.” Meanwhile, writer Satya Vyas mentioned that this story is about that common man from the village or city who dreams, struggles, and lives life with a smile.

 

When the film’s teaser was shown during the program, the audience highly appreciated its humorous presentation, dialogues, and authenticity of local flavor. The film’s team mentioned that the purpose of this project is not just entertainment but to depict the dialect, emotions, and lifestyle of Purvanchal. They said that this film will become a source of pride and inspiration for the youth of eastern India.

 

‘Stage’ OTT announced that ‘Baklolz’ will be released exclusively on their platform in December 2025.
